Nuclear fusion start-up Xcimer secures $100m to advance laser tech

Inertial fusion startup Xcimer Energy has closed a $100 million Series A funding round led by Hedosophia to accelerate the development of its laser-based fusion energy systems.

Xcimer Energy, a company developing laser-driven inertial fusion, has secured $100 million in a Series A financing round. The investment was led by Hedosophia, with additional participation from investors including Breakthrough Energy Ventures, Lowercarbon Capital, Prelude Ventures, Emerson Collective, Gigascale Capital, and Starlight Ventures. This capital infusion is earmarked for advancing the company's core laser technology and building out its team and facilities as it pursues a path toward commercial fusion energy. The funding represents a significant milestone for the company and the broader private fusion sector, which continues to attract substantial venture capital. Source: Xcimer Energy

The company's approach is centered on laser-driven inertial confinement fusion, a method that uses high-energy laser pulses to rapidly compress and heat a fuel target to ignition conditions. While the source does not specify the laser architecture or fuel cycle, this strategy is part of a class of fusion concepts that have seen renewed interest following recent results at the National Ignition Facility. The new funding for Xcimer Energy will directly support the development of a prototype laser system, a critical step in demonstrating the viability and scalability of its proprietary technology for power plant applications. This $100 million round is one of the larger Series A financings in the fusion industry, underscoring investor confidence in alternative confinement concepts beyond tokamaks and stellarators. It places Xcimer among a group of well-capitalized private companies aiming to solve the scientific and engineering challenges of commercial fusion. The investment landscape for private fusion has matured significantly, with capital flowing towards companies that can present a credible, albeit long-term, roadmap to a functional power plant. This particular round highlights a growing appetite for diverse technological approaches within the broader fusion portfolio. Source: Xcimer Energy

With the new capital, Xcimer plans to expand its team and establish a new headquarters and research facility in Denver, Colorado. The primary technical objective is to build a prototype laser system to validate key performance parameters required for an inertial fusion power plant, such as efficiency, repetition rate, and cost-effectiveness. The successful demonstration of this laser technology will be a crucial de-risking event for the company's commercialization strategy. Progress on this prototype will be a key indicator for the fusion community to monitor as Xcimer moves from component-level R&D to integrated system testing. Source: Xcimer Energy
